udrec_suite hunterte Resends
-
- Neugieriger
- Beiträge: 6
- Registriert: Montag 1. März 2004, 09:37
udrec_suite hunterte Resends
Hallo,
mit mit der c et Knoppix CD zum Linux Neuling geworden.
Komandozeile, Compilieren wie früher!!!
Habe mich mit udrec_suite gleich ins eingemachte gestürzt.
Aber: nun habe ich beim Streamen hunderte (!) RESEND es
und das alle 1-2 sekunden.
Da ist doch was oberfaul
Letztes Jahr mit Windows hatte ich auch so was... glaube ich.
Damals habe ich das Projekt jedoch abgebrochen - war zu viel gerödel nach der Aufnahme nötig und Ruckler gabs auch.
Hat jemand eine Idee?
Ich habe zwei Netzwerkkarten - eine zu DSL Modem, eine zur D-BOX
eine ist eine 10Mbit Karte, die Andere eine 10/100Mbit.
Frage: Wie kann ich die 10/100Mbit in Linux fest auf 10Mbit einstellen?
Kann das die Ursache für die RESEND es sein?
Gruß von Martin
mit mit der c et Knoppix CD zum Linux Neuling geworden.
Komandozeile, Compilieren wie früher!!!
Habe mich mit udrec_suite gleich ins eingemachte gestürzt.
Aber: nun habe ich beim Streamen hunderte (!) RESEND es
und das alle 1-2 sekunden.
Da ist doch was oberfaul
Letztes Jahr mit Windows hatte ich auch so was... glaube ich.
Damals habe ich das Projekt jedoch abgebrochen - war zu viel gerödel nach der Aufnahme nötig und Ruckler gabs auch.
Hat jemand eine Idee?
Ich habe zwei Netzwerkkarten - eine zu DSL Modem, eine zur D-BOX
eine ist eine 10Mbit Karte, die Andere eine 10/100Mbit.
Frage: Wie kann ich die 10/100Mbit in Linux fest auf 10Mbit einstellen?
Kann das die Ursache für die RESEND es sein?
Gruß von Martin
-
- Einsteiger
- Beiträge: 314
- Registriert: Donnerstag 16. Januar 2003, 23:53
Re: udrec_suite hunterte Resends
Nö, eigentlich nicht. Ich hab' in meinem Linux-PC auch eine 10/100 Karte und der letzte Resend ist ungefähr ein halbes Jahrhundert her.Martin.Titze hat geschrieben: Frage: Wie kann ich die 10/100Mbit in Linux fest auf 10Mbit einstellen?
Kann das die Ursache für die RESEND es sein?
In jedem Fall ist aber irgendwas mit Deinem Netzwerk nicht in Ordnung, was dafür sorgt, daß Dein Datendurchsatz zu gering ist. Oder es ist auf Deinem Rechner zu viel los, daß er die Daten nicht schnell genug auf die Platte schreiben kann.
Ohne weitere Angaben ist eine Fehleranalyse aber ziemlich schwierig...
cu
wolle
Geek by nature - Linux by choice
-
- Neugieriger
- Beiträge: 6
- Registriert: Montag 1. März 2004, 09:37
Nix los auf meinem Rechner
Hallo wwershofen,
hier zur Fehleranalyse ein paar Daten:
Rechner ist ein PIII 750 mit 386MB RAM
Benutze ein Knoppix auf Festplatte und habe mir schon fast einen Wolf installiert für die udrec_suite.
Ich habe sonst nix auf dem Rechner laufen, nur die udrec_suite zur Zeit ohne VLC!
Netzwerk hab ich auch keins, nur 2 Netzwerkkarten wie oben beschrieben.
Die DBox ist zur Zeit mit ca. 2m Kabel Crosslink direkt am PC angeschlossen.
Hier ein Auszug aus meinem LOG:
Darum kümmer ich mich später!
(habe schon Aspekt Ratio Fest auf 4:3 eingestellt wie im Forum beschrieben -> bringt nix)
Gruß von Martin
hier zur Fehleranalyse ein paar Daten:
Rechner ist ein PIII 750 mit 386MB RAM
Benutze ein Knoppix auf Festplatte und habe mir schon fast einen Wolf installiert für die udrec_suite.
Ich habe sonst nix auf dem Rechner laufen, nur die udrec_suite zur Zeit ohne VLC!
Netzwerk hab ich auch keins, nur 2 Netzwerkkarten wie oben beschrieben.
Die DBox ist zur Zeit mit ca. 2m Kabel Crosslink direkt am PC angeschlossen.
Hier ein Auszug aus meinem LOG:
- 20:58.33 - to DBox: AUDIO 31341 16 0 1 va d2 dc
20:58.33 - from DBox: INFO: IP c0a80002 Port 31341
20:58.33 - from DBox: PID va 2 d2 dc
20:58.33 - to DBox: START
20:58.33 - from DBox: INFO: UdpSender() - PID114 R0 W0
20:58.33 - from DBox: INFO: DmxReader() - Pid d2 204960 0 0
20:58.33 - from DBox: INFO: DmxReader() - Pid dc 29280 0 0
20:59.08 - to DBox: RESEND 179 packets
20:59.13 - to DBox: RESEND 171 packets
20:59.19 - to DBox: RESEND 173 packets
20:59.29 - to DBox: RESEND 240 packets
20:59.33 - to DBox: RESEND 218 packets
20:59.38 - to DBox: RESEND 144 packets
20:59.44 - to DBox: RESEND 207 packets
20:59.49 - to DBox: RESEND 218 packets
20:59.53 - to DBox: RESEND 218 packets
20:59.53 - to DBox: RESEND 101 packets
20:59.58 - to DBox: RESEND 57 packets
21:00.03 - to DBox: RESEND 25 packets
21:00.03 - to DBox: RESEND 218 packets
21:00.13 - to DBox: RESEND 101 packets
21:00.14 - to DBox: RESEND 11 packets
21:00.14 - to DBox: STOP
21:00.14 - from DBox: EXIT
21:00.21 - Stopped: 1 1 1
21:00:22-01.03.2004 -> udrec finished.
21:00:22-01.03.2004 -> processing 3sat_Reichstagsbrand_20040301_205833 ...
21:00:22-01.03.2004 -> no lockfile found ...
21:00:22-01.03.2004 -> creating /usr/share/udrec_suite/movies/tmp/3sat_Reichstagsbrand_20040301_205833.tmp
21:00:22-01.03.2004 -> searching for aspect-ratio ...
21:00:25-01.03.2004 -> no aspect-ratio found ...
21:00:25-01.03.2004 -> try different value for "skip=10000" in custom_udrec.sh !
Darum kümmer ich mich später!
(habe schon Aspekt Ratio Fest auf 4:3 eingestellt wie im Forum beschrieben -> bringt nix)
Gruß von Martin
-
- Einsteiger
- Beiträge: 131
- Registriert: Mittwoch 15. Oktober 2003, 16:33
-
- Neugieriger
- Beiträge: 6
- Registriert: Montag 1. März 2004, 09:37
Festplatte
Hallo sir-zock-a-lot,
meine Platte läuft nicht im DMA Modus.
Den musste ich deaktivieren, da der Rechner beim Plattenzugriff (als ich Knoppix von CD auf Platte kopierte) einfror.
Liegt es daran? Währe mal ein Ansatz.
Eigentlich sollte DMA gehen. Habe nur Markenteile im PC (ASUS CULS2 Board, Intel Chipsatz, Western Digital Platte)
Die Festplattenlampe leuchtet nur sporadisch. Auch ansonsten macht der Rechner keinen besonders gestressten Eindruck. Auch kann ich mir mit XATV parallel ansehen, was die dbox so sagt. Aber: auch ohne XATV kommen die Resends genau so.
Gruß von Martin
meine Platte läuft nicht im DMA Modus.
Den musste ich deaktivieren, da der Rechner beim Plattenzugriff (als ich Knoppix von CD auf Platte kopierte) einfror.
Liegt es daran? Währe mal ein Ansatz.
Eigentlich sollte DMA gehen. Habe nur Markenteile im PC (ASUS CULS2 Board, Intel Chipsatz, Western Digital Platte)
Die Festplattenlampe leuchtet nur sporadisch. Auch ansonsten macht der Rechner keinen besonders gestressten Eindruck. Auch kann ich mir mit XATV parallel ansehen, was die dbox so sagt. Aber: auch ohne XATV kommen die Resends genau so.
Gruß von Martin
-
- Tuxboxer
- Beiträge: 2067
- Registriert: Mittwoch 6. März 2002, 15:29
Re: Festplatte
roflMartin.Titze hat geschrieben:Hallo sir-zock-a-lot,
meine Platte läuft nicht im DMA Modus.
Den musste ich deaktivieren, da der Rechner beim Plattenzugriff (als ich Knoppix von CD auf Platte kopierte) einfror.
Liegt es daran? Währe mal ein Ansatz.
ein Porsche mit Käfer-Motor.
-
- Einsteiger
- Beiträge: 314
- Registriert: Donnerstag 16. Januar 2003, 23:53
Also DMA sollte schon an sein und vermutlich liegt da tatsächlich Dein Problem.
Versuch doch mal, den DMA-Modus im laufenden Betrieb zu aktivieren mit "hdparm -d1 /dev/hda". Wenn der Rechner dann nicht einfriert, kannst Du ja nochmal eine Probeaufnahme machen und schauen, ob die resends immer noch da sind.
Stören Dich die Resends eigentlich nur aus kosmetischen Gründen oder hast Du wirklich Aussetzer in der Aufnahme? Ein Resend an sich sagt nämlich noch nicht, daß Pakete verloren wurden, sie werden einfach nur nochmal von der dBox angefordert, was aber noch nicht bedeutet, daß die Aufnahme dann fehlerhaft ist.
Wenn Du also mit der Aufnahmequalität zufrieden bist, kannst Du die resends vergessen. Die nächste udrec-Version 0.11 wird im übrigen einen Schalter haben, mit dem man die Resend-Meldungen im Log unterdrücken kann, dann merkst Du gar nix mehr davon.
hth
wolle
Versuch doch mal, den DMA-Modus im laufenden Betrieb zu aktivieren mit "hdparm -d1 /dev/hda". Wenn der Rechner dann nicht einfriert, kannst Du ja nochmal eine Probeaufnahme machen und schauen, ob die resends immer noch da sind.
Stören Dich die Resends eigentlich nur aus kosmetischen Gründen oder hast Du wirklich Aussetzer in der Aufnahme? Ein Resend an sich sagt nämlich noch nicht, daß Pakete verloren wurden, sie werden einfach nur nochmal von der dBox angefordert, was aber noch nicht bedeutet, daß die Aufnahme dann fehlerhaft ist.
Wenn Du also mit der Aufnahmequalität zufrieden bist, kannst Du die resends vergessen. Die nächste udrec-Version 0.11 wird im übrigen einen Schalter haben, mit dem man die Resend-Meldungen im Log unterdrücken kann, dann merkst Du gar nix mehr davon.
hth
wolle
-
- Einsteiger
- Beiträge: 131
- Registriert: Mittwoch 15. Oktober 2003, 16:33
-
- Neugieriger
- Beiträge: 6
- Registriert: Montag 1. März 2004, 09:37
DMA geht (noch?) nicht
Hallo,
habe mit "hdparm -d1 /dev/hda" den DMA eingeschaltet.
Und siehe da - der Rechner friert ein. Aber nicht sofort, sondern im LOG an der Stelle wo oben der erste RESEND kommt.
Daher kann ich auch nicht sagen, ob hier die Ursache liegt.
Ich muss wohl erst mal DMA ans laufen kriegen.
Zur Frage mit welchen Parametern ich DMA aktiviere:
Die KNOPPIX CD hat alles automatisch gemacht. Ist ja für Leute, die noch nie mit LINUX gearbeitet haben.
Funktionierte auch sehr gut. DMA habe ich dann nach den Schwierigkeiten bei der Installation gleich mit Knoppix Bootparameter abgeschaltet.
Gruß von Martin
habe mit "hdparm -d1 /dev/hda" den DMA eingeschaltet.
Und siehe da - der Rechner friert ein. Aber nicht sofort, sondern im LOG an der Stelle wo oben der erste RESEND kommt.
Daher kann ich auch nicht sagen, ob hier die Ursache liegt.
Ich muss wohl erst mal DMA ans laufen kriegen.
Zur Frage mit welchen Parametern ich DMA aktiviere:
Die KNOPPIX CD hat alles automatisch gemacht. Ist ja für Leute, die noch nie mit LINUX gearbeitet haben.
Funktionierte auch sehr gut. DMA habe ich dann nach den Schwierigkeiten bei der Installation gleich mit Knoppix Bootparameter abgeschaltet.
Gruß von Martin
-
- Neugieriger
- Beiträge: 6
- Registriert: Montag 1. März 2004, 09:37
Problem gelöst
Hallo!
Der Tip mit DMA war goldrichtig!
Ich habe mich heute mal intensiv mit DMA unter Linux und den Hdparm Parametern auseinandergesetzt.
mit
hat es dann geklappt. Der Rechner friert nicht (bis jetzt) und damit war auch das RESEND Prob weg.
Danke für die schnelle Hilfe!
Gruß von Martin
Der Tip mit DMA war goldrichtig!
Ich habe mich heute mal intensiv mit DMA unter Linux und den Hdparm Parametern auseinandergesetzt.
mit
Code: Alles auswählen
hdparm -d1 -X66 -u1 -c3 -m16 /dev/hda
Danke für die schnelle Hilfe!
Gruß von Martin